Differential response to larval crowding of a long‐ and a short‐lived medfly biotype

Sign Up to like & get
recommendations!
Published in 2019 at "Journal of Evolutionary Biology"

DOI: 10.1111/jeb.13569

Abstract: Response of endophytic fruit fly species (Tephritidae) to larval crowding is a form of scramble competition that may affect important life history traits of adults, such as survival and reproduction. Recent empirical evidence demonstrates large… read more here.
